Kafka集群配置宝典,服务器选择与优化运行指南!
本指南旨在帮助读者高效选择和配置Kafka服务器,以优化Kafka集群的运行,通过遵循本指南的建议,您将能够了解如何选择合适的Kafka版本、配置集群节点、调整存储和内存设置等关键步骤,本指南还将涵盖如何确保集群的高可用性、安全性和性能等方面的实用建议,遵循这些指导原则,您将能够建立一个高效运行的Kafka集群,以满足您的业务需求。
Kafka是一款分布式流处理平台,广泛应用于实时数据处理场景,如日志收集、消息传递等,为了保障Kafka处理大规模数据流的高效性、稳定性和安全性,选择合适的服务器并正确部署Kafka显得尤为重要。
在选择运行Kafka的服务器时,需综合考虑性能、可靠性、扩展性和成本等多个因素,高性能的服务器能够确保Kafka处理数据的速度和质量,而可靠的服务器则能保障Kafka服务的稳定性和持久性,随着业务的不断发展,Kafka集群规模可能需要扩展,因此选择支持横向扩展的服务器能够方便后续节点的增加,在追求性能、可靠性和扩展性的同时,成本也是不可忽视的因素,企业需根据自身预算选择合适的服务器配置。
在部署Kafka时,需要注意集群规划、网络配置、数据存储、监控与日志等多个要点,合理的集群规划能够确保Kafka服务的规模和效率,而稳定的网络连接和合理的数据存储配置则能保障Kafka数据的传输和存储质量,建立完善的监控与日志系统能够及时发现问题并解决问题,从而确保Kafka服务的持续稳定运行。
以一家电商公司为例,他们使用Kafka处理实时订单数据,在选择服务器时,他们根据性能、可靠性和扩展性需求,选择了一家知名品牌的高性能服务器,在部署Kafka时,他们规划了由多个节点组成的集群,配置了高速网络连接,并设置了防火墙和网络安全组,他们使用分布式文件系统存储Kafka数据,并采用ELK堆栈收集、存储和分析Kafka的日志数据。
随着技术的不断发展,未来的Kafka部署和优化将更加注重自动化、智能化和安全性,企业需要持续关注最佳实践和技术趋势,以便更好地利用Kafka满足大数据实时处理需求,在这个过程中,慈云数据作为专注于大数据领域的服务提供商,可以为企业提供更全面、专业的Kafka解决方案,帮助企业实现更高效、更安全的数据处理,慈云数据不仅提供基础设施服务,还能够根据企业的实际需求,提供定制化的Kafka部署、优化方案,以及专业的技术支持和服务。
选择合适的服务器并正确部署Kafka是保障大数据实时处理效率和稳定性的关键,企业在选择服务器时,应综合考虑性能、可靠性、扩展性和成本等多个因素,在部署Kafka时,应注意集群规划、网络配置、数据存储和监控与日志等多个要点,企业可以寻求慈云数据等专业服务提供商的帮助,以实现更高效、更安全的数据处理。